Video-based red-light enforcement is offering cities a cost-effective, infrastructure-light route to safer intersections

Intersections, especially in urban areas, are among the most dangerous areas on the road. According to a 2025 European Commission case study, 19% of all traffic fatalities occur at intersections, and more than half of these (62%) involve vulnerable road users such as pedestrians and cyclists. The situation is further intensified by the growing density of traffic at intersections which increases the risk of accidents. To address this situation, a solution that can be implemented on a large scale is needed. Specifically, one that captures the main causes of traffic accidents such as red light violations and thereby has a deterrent effect by changing dangerous driving behaviour.

Vitronic’s Poliscan Redlight VA solution helps cities and authorities to promote traffic safety and compliance with traffic rules at intersections. The enforcement system combines state-of-the-art video technology with powerful AI-based applications such as vehicle tracking and ANPR (automatic number plate recognition). This enables it to automatically identify all vehicles approaching an intersection and reliably detect when they cross the stop line during a red light phase.

However, the solution goes beyond red light offences; it also captures other violations that could lead to serious accidents, such as blocking intersections or endangering vulnerable road users by driving over pedestrian crossings. This comprehensive traffic monitoring system is rounded off by conclusive documentation of violations, including photos and videos, and the security transfer of cases in one signed file.

Efficient, practical traffic safety

The best system is only as good as its feasibility – and this is precisely where Poliscan Redlight VA scores particularly well. Traditionally, monitoring red light violations has been carried out using induction loop measurement systems, which require costly structural changes to the existing infrastructure. The video-based technology eliminates the need for detectors in the road and can be mounted on existing poles, walls, or cantilever arms. This avoids costly permits and construction work, significantly reducing the investment costs for traffic monitoring.

In addition, the contactless system is flexible to use. Thanks to its simple plug-and-play installation and setup, it can be used at a wide variety of locations, from small intersections to more complex ones, and even at railroad crossings. Moreover, the budget-friendly solution allows for easy relocation to new sites with minimal adjustment costs.

Developed for real-world practice

The performance of Poliscan Redlight VA is more than just theory; it has been proven in practice. The solution was originally developed for the Austrian Ministry of the Interior and its police directorates. They were looking for an effective and cost-efficient solution to increase road safety at road and rail intersections. Vitronic’s system met the requirements and led to a noticeable reduction in red-light violations. This effect was seen across multiple deployments at road and rail intersections – including sites operated by regional authorities, cities, and private railway companies in Austria – demonstrating the effectiveness of the solution in real-world environments.

The AI-supported solution is trained using traffic data and can increasingly detect more complex situations at intersections and railroad crossings. This makes the Poliscan Redlight VA system a forward-looking response to the evolving challenges of ensuring traffic safety.
